Section 2 · The Problem

A universe that had never left the screen.

Halo: Outpost Discovery set out to do something that had never been attempted before, turn a video game universe into a full, physical, interactive live experience, one where fans could walk into the world of Halo and feel like real soldiers inside it, not just spectators at a themed event. There was no established playbook for translating a game's characters, creatures, vehicles, and environments into life-size, physically built, and CG-integrated reality across a touring format moving through five U.S. cities.

Section 3 · Context

A production with no precedent to build from.

The project brought together narrative and story development, concept art, 3D modeling, CG animation, lighting and effects, sound and music, post-production, and CAD engineering into one coordinated production, translating a completely fictional universe into something that felt physically real, lit, textured, and built to hold up under the scrutiny of a passionate, detail-obsessed fan base.

Section 4 · My Role

Working across disciplines, not just within one.

I worked within a core 3D modeling team of seven people, responsible for the 3D design of the experience, modeling, concept design, and texturing of every character, creature, vehicle, and environment featured in the exhibit. Because of cross-disciplinary knowledge beyond my core team, I also contributed directly to CG animation, lighting and effects, concept design, and CAD engineering, the discipline responsible for translating digital models into life-size, physically buildable statues and set pieces.

Section 6 · Strategy & Key Design Decisions

Moving fluidly between digital and physical.

Rather than staying confined to one discipline, I moved between digital modeling and the physical engineering constraints required to build those same designs as real, walkable, touring installations, work that spanned concept, modeling, animation, lighting, and CAD engineering on the same project.

Why did craft need to hold up across every discipline?

Halo's fan base is deeply familiar with every detail of the universe. Any inconsistency between the narrative, the physical build, the animation, and the lighting would have been immediately obvious to the audience the experience was built for.

Why the dome-based Ring Experience?

Falcon's signature contribution, The Ring Experience, was a dome-based, multi-projector theatrical presentation that let guests fly into the mystery and scale of Halo's ringworlds from a perspective no one had experienced before, requiring the same discipline applied across the rest of the exhibit: translating a fictional universe into something physically real.

Section 7 · Production Scope

One touring production, many moving parts.

The full production combined narrative and story development, live-action film production, CG animation, visual effects, motion graphics, sound design, and interactive audio across five touring U.S. cities in 2019, giving fans of all generations a way to engage with the Halo franchise that had never existed before.
